To find the surface area \( A \) of a sphere, we use the formula:
\[ A = 4\pi r^2 \]
where \( r \) is the radius of the sphere.
Given that the radius \( r \) is 10 meters, we can substitute this value into the formula:
\[ A = 4\pi (10)^2 \]
Calculating \( (10)^2 \):
\[ (10)^2 = 100 \]
Now substituting this back into the formula:
\[ A = 4\pi \cdot 100 \]
Now multiply:
\[ A = 400\pi \]
Thus, the surface area of the sphere is:
\[ \boxed{400\pi} \text{ square meters} \]
